Mumbai: Television actor Manish Naggdev, who is going `Vicky Donar` way by agreeing to donate his sperm, says if people like Shah Rukh Khan and Aamir Khan can go for surrogacy, then what is wrong in this!
He was approached by a 32-year-old man from Chennai through a social networking site and Manish said: "I thought about it and I felt that there is nothing wrong in it. It is just a kind gesture. That is it."
The actor feels that if people can accept "Vicky Donor", they would understand his decision too. He feels current generation is matured.
"They have accepted a film like `Vicky Donor`. Everyone understands that this is normal. There will be a lot of people who would agree with me," he added.
Manish has been part of shows like "Madhubala", "Banoo Mein Teri Dulhann", "Santaan", and "Rehna Hai Teri Palkon Ki Chhaon Mein".
Of course, he had apprehensions and took one-and-a-half week to comply to the request.
"I had apprehensions. I took one-and-a-half week to think about it. If people like Shah Rukh Khan and Aamir Khan can go for surrogacy, then what is wrong with this? If abortion is a crime, then giving life is a good deed," he said.
